WebbElectromotive force, abbreviated as E.M.F and denoted by $\varepsilon$, is not a force. It is defined as the energy utilized in assembling a charge on the electrode of a battery when the circuit is open.Simply, it is the work done per unit charge which is the potential difference between the electrodes of the battery measured in volts.
WebbThe potential difference across a component in a circuit is defined as the energy transferred per unit charge flowing from one point to another.
